Partilhar via


Comparator.ComparingInt(IToIntFunction) Método

Definição

Cuidado

Use 'Java.Util.IComparator.ComparingInt'. This class will be removed in a future release.

Aceita uma função que extrai uma int chave de classificação de um tipo Te retorna uma Comparator<T> que se compara por essa chave de classificação.

[Android.Runtime.Register("comparingInt", "(Ljava/util/function/ToIntFunction;)Ljava/util/Comparator;", "", ApiSince=24)]
[Java.Interop.JavaTypeParameters(new System.String[] { "T" })]
[System.Obsolete("Use 'Java.Util.IComparator.ComparingInt'. This class will be removed in a future release.")]
public static Java.Util.IComparator? ComparingInt (Java.Util.Functions.IToIntFunction? keyExtractor);
[<Android.Runtime.Register("comparingInt", "(Ljava/util/function/ToIntFunction;)Ljava/util/Comparator;", "", ApiSince=24)>]
[<Java.Interop.JavaTypeParameters(new System.String[] { "T" })>]
[<System.Obsolete("Use 'Java.Util.IComparator.ComparingInt'. This class will be removed in a future release.")>]
static member ComparingInt : Java.Util.Functions.IToIntFunction -> Java.Util.IComparator

Parâmetros

keyExtractor
IToIntFunction

A função usada para extrair a chave de classificação inteira

Retornos

um comparador que compara por uma chave extraída

Atributos

Comentários

Aceita uma função que extrai uma int chave de classificação de um tipo Te retorna uma Comparator<T> que se compara por essa chave de classificação.

O comparador retornado será serializável se a função especificada também for serializável.

Adicionado em 1.8.

Documentação Java para java.util.Comparator.comparingInt(java.util.function.ToIntFunction<? super T>).

Partes desta página são modificações baseadas no trabalho criado e compartilhado pelo Android Open Source Project e usado de acordo com os termos descritos na Creative Commons 2.5 Attribution License.

Aplica-se a